greenyellow wrote:Beginning to miss how things used to be now that everything we knew and loved has been tossed to the side the past couple years during the pandemic. I doubt this move would have happened if the conference schools didn't get so strapped for cash due to the bad media deal and then the lack of attendance for that one season.
Don't let some of these tweets kid you, this has been in the works for a few years. I remember Joel Klatt talking about it awhile back, saying that the LA schools were leaving if something wasn't done about revenue, etc.
There was little Kliavkoff could do until their media deal was up since Scott had screwed things up in that department so badly. Sucks that the conference presidents and ADs stuck by him for so long.
